Mini Eden in Kirkby Stephen reopens with two indoor ‘gardens’

Mini Eden, Kirkby Stephen, is taking its green credentials a step further as it opens two new indoor gardens from Monday 6th July for customers to enjoy!

Opened in 2017 by Kirkby Stephen resident, Linnhe Harrison, Mini Eden is a children’s clothing and gift shop and café with a difference. All clothing stock is preloved, end-of-line, recycled, handmade, made in Cumbria or fairtrade. The café is loved by local and visiting parents alike, who have been able to enjoy fantastic Carvetii coffee, scrumptious cakes from Ivy Cottage Baker (Newbiggin-on-Lune), More! Bakery (Staveley), Hedgehog Bakery (Barnard Castle) and delicious ice cream from the Handmade Ice Cream Company, Ulverston, whilst their children play.

Photo credit: Sharon Hughes

“It’s such a tough time for us and every business at the moment, and we are cautious about what’s to come. We knew that we had to adapt our space in order for people to feel confident about bringing their children into the café. It’s sad that we have had to pack away the toys, but we hope that the children will enjoy exploring the new gardens, spotting Kirkby Stephen parrots in the trees and discovering themselves in our infinity mirrors. These are safe spaces, designed for families to enjoy together whilst we adjust to the new normal.” owner Linnhe explains.

Local carpenter Wayne McLay has taken Linnhe’s ideas and made them a reality, creating user friendly indoor green spaces. Mini Eden is also extending its food offer to include brunch, with the menu to include Sourdough toast with toppings from award-winning Ivy Cottage Bakery.
